Afghanistan: Taliban attack on Helmand base ends, 23 personnel killed
The militant attack on the 215 Maiwand Corps here, the responsibility for which has been claimed by Taliban, ended after 16 hours on Friday.
AVA- Around 23 security personnel lost their lives while 20 Taliban militants, including eight suicide bombers, were killed in the ensuing operations, according to Afghanistan's Ministry of Defence.
Quoting sources, local medias reported that the "complex" attack started at 2 am on Friday, when 27 gunmen attacked the military from three directions. Furthermore, a number of soldiers were taken as hostages by the militants during the attack.
The attack was immediately repelled by Afghan Security Forces, TOLOnews reported while quoting the spokesman of the US Forces-Afghanistan, Colonel Dave Butler.
"The Afghan Security Forces fight for the people of Afghanistan and they are the defenders of the people," Butler stated.
